Xbox Game Pass brings you two amazing Beat ’em up games to keep you company this weekend

So, this weekend we’re heading straight to the Xbox Game Pass catalog to get our fix of classic action. You know the drill: frantic fights, button-mashing, and that adrenaline rush that only Beat ’em up games can deliver. Here are two titles that you absolutely need to try.

Saturday with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: Shredder’s Revenge

Our beloved Ninja Turtles are the undisputed queens of this genre, and this game is the culmination of years of history and success. It’s a perfect blend of charming pixel graphics and modern improvements that make it an ideal choice for a weekend gaming session.

Sunday Funday with Marvel Cosmic Invasion

The new adventure has arrived, bearing the unmistakable seal of Dotemu and Tribute Games, with a quality that’s on par with their best games and featuring a plethora of iconic characters from the Marvel universe.
